Mennonite Wash Day

Posted by jeff (aka dogilicious) (Millerstown, PA, United States) on 15 March 2009 in Lifestyle & Culture.

The clothes of a Mennonite family hang on high clothes lines. These clothes lines are usually strung between the house and the barn or a tall tree. They use a pulley system to put the lines out and bring them in. You can tell by the color of the clothes that they are not Amish.
